    Not in the toilets chap, they should have some outside the toilets though.


    Airgunwidow, if the police are dealing with it hopefully it should get sorted, the only problem you could have is that if i comes down to your daughter's word against the doorman's word police do tend to side with doorstaff usually because 9/10 customers who complain to police outside of venues are hammered and been asked to leave for a genuine reason.

    Did your daughter ask to see the manager? If so he should have made the doorman in question fill in a report as is common practise for any incident that happens in a venue, unfortunately not every place will have this policy but the majority of venues will, also your daughter has the right by law to ask to for his SIA license number and can complain directly to the SIA which i would recommend she does as this **** (excuse my french) needs to be dealt with.

    Here is a link for the SIA website she should return tonight and ask for his number (make sure he shows her his badge/license so she can write it down) http://www.sia.homeoffice.gov.uk/Pages/home.aspx .

    Ensure she checks the date also and if its not in date or indeed he does not have a license report him for this also.
